WebPalmitoylation-deficient H-Ras localizes to the Golgi outer membrane, where it is presumably sequestered from growth factor-induced signaling. Further, the half-life of palmitate turnover on inactive GDP-bound H-Ras is decreased by more than 15-fold upon activation, from 150 min to only 10 min (Baker et al., 2003). WebJul 30, 2024 · In addition to initiating clotting, TF also acts as a deciding factor to determine the extent of damage and instructs cells to proliferate and repair or, when severely damaged, to die. Therefore, normal cells keep TF in a dormant state, achieved through mechanisms called “TF encryption”.
